Core Insights - The rapid urbanization in China has led to an increase in high-rise buildings, raising the demand for enhanced fire safety measures [1][3] - Traditional fire ladders are often limited in height, making it difficult to reach fire sources in high-rise buildings, while fire drones are emerging as a crucial supplement to modern firefighting systems [1][3] - The market for high-rise firefighting drones in China is projected to reach 27.571 billion yuan in 2024, representing a year-on-year increase of 36.8% [1][8] Industry Overview - High-rise firefighting drones are designed for emergency rescue tasks in high-rise buildings, equipped with various firefighting devices and sensors to improve efficiency and safety [3][4] - The industry is supported by national policies promoting low-altitude economy and smart city development, alongside advancements in artificial intelligence and sensor technology [1][6] Market Dynamics - The market for high-rise firefighting drones is characterized by a diverse competitive landscape, with domestic companies like Zongheng and Weihai Guangtai leveraging local technology advantages [9][10] - The industry has not yet established a dominant leader, resulting in low market concentration and the continuous entry of small and startup companies [9] Development Trends - Future high-rise firefighting drones are expected to evolve towards greater intelligence and autonomy, enhancing decision-making capabilities and operational efficiency [11] - The application scenarios for these drones are expanding, with potential uses in pre-disaster warnings and hazard inspections, forming a comprehensive service system [12] - Government support for the drone industry is anticipated to increase, alongside the development of relevant standards to ensure compliance and promote healthy industry growth [13]

Core Insights - The introduction of the first residential construction lifting machine in Zhejiang Province marks a significant advancement in the construction efficiency of the Liangzhu New City project, transitioning to a "machine-built" era [1][2] - The construction lifting machine integrates multiple functions, enhancing traditional construction processes and promoting a systematic vertical production line [1] Group 1: Construction Technology - The lifting machine, known as the "Integrated Platform for High-rise Building Construction," combines various functions such as intelligent material distribution, retractable canopies, and fire water tanks, optimizing the construction workflow [1] - The machine can complete the elevation of one structural layer in just 30 minutes, improving efficiency by approximately 30% compared to traditional climbing formwork methods, saving nearly two days of construction time per layer [1] Group 2: Project Overview - The project is located in a prime area of Liangzhu New City, with a completion date expected in April 2027, aiming to become a landmark urban node along the northern shore of Yuhu Lake [2] - Liangzhu New City has been actively integrating technological innovation with project construction, showcasing several benchmark practices, including the implementation of a "smart construction site" management model [2] Group 3: Future Development - The future plans for Liangzhu New City include further integration of technological achievements with practical projects to enhance construction quality and efficiency, aiming to create a modern city that is ecologically livable and culturally rich [2]

Core Insights - The meeting between Vietnam's Deputy Prime Minister Nguyen Chi Dung and Wu Xiangdong, Chairman of the Shanghai World Top Scientists Development Foundation, focused on advancing Vietnam's smart city development [1] Group 1: Smart City Development - Smart cities are identified as an emerging field crucial to Vietnam's urbanization process, with the government prioritizing research and advancement in this area [1] - The ultimate goal is to achieve rapid and sustainable development by leveraging the benefits of the digital economy, with a target for the digital economy to account for 30% of GDP by 2030 [1] Group 2: Cooperation Framework - There is a call for strengthening cooperation in institutional and legal frameworks to develop relevant regulations for smart city development [1] - The Vietnamese Ministry of Construction is designated as the lead agency to sign a cooperation memorandum with China, laying the groundwork for close collaboration and effective oversight [1] Group 3: Collaboration Suggestions - Wu proposed several cooperation initiatives, including strategic planning for smart city development, talent training, and the establishment of standards and evaluation metrics [1] - The aim is to create cooperation channels and mechanisms to enhance collaboration in the field of smart city construction [1]

Core Points - The groundbreaking ceremony for the Nilai Smart City project, undertaken by Shandong Hi-Speed Group, marks the official commencement of the project, which is the largest single contract in Southeast Asia for the group [2] - The project aims to invest $7 billion (approximately 50.1 billion RMB) over ten years to develop a modern smart city, including an automotive manufacturing center, high-tech smart manufacturing center, medical city, and commercial center [2] - The project is expected to create over 50,000 jobs, significantly enhancing local living standards and economic development [2] Company Strategy - Shandong Hi-Speed Group plans to leverage its full industry chain advantages in transportation infrastructure, integrating resources and managing the project effectively [3] - The company aims to establish the project as a benchmark for overseas smart cities, enhancing its core competitiveness in international markets and the influence of its "Shan Gao · Xing" brand [3] - The project will be executed in seven phases based on owner investment, customer demand, and fund recovery progress, with the first phase contract valued at $1.6 billion (approximately 11.45 billion RMB) [2]

Group 1 - Beijing is the first super-large city in China to implement a reduction development strategy, focusing on connotative development and the concept of a people-oriented city [1] - Over the past decade, Beijing has eliminated more than 3,000 general manufacturing and polluting enterprises and has reduced urban construction land by 150 square kilometers [3] - The city has established three trillion-yuan industrial clusters and several hundred-billion-yuan clusters, with the information service and financial sectors contributing over 60% to economic growth [3] Group 2 - Beijing has utilized space from illegal constructions to implement greening projects covering approximately 9,000 hectares and has removed over 1,000 kilometers of guardrails [5] - The city has initiated smart city projects, such as the "Double Smart" traffic pilot in Haidian District, which uses AI to optimize traffic light timings [5][7] - Platforms like "Jing Tong" and "One Network for All" have streamlined policies for citizens and businesses, enhancing urban operational efficiency [7]
